·通過視頻輸入進行硬件mp4壓縮 最后通過流媒體服務輸出 其中用了mega8 作步進電機控制 線路板是用Cadence公司的allegro畫的
上傳時間: 2013-06-07
上傳用戶:harveyhan
基于ARM9的s3c2410、s3c2440的U盤讀寫程序
上傳時間: 2013-07-27
上傳用戶:helllovebody
基于ARM9的s3c2440和網(wǎng)絡芯片DM9000A實現(xiàn)TCP/IP協(xié)議的數(shù)據(jù)傳輸
上傳時間: 2013-06-28
上傳用戶:hjkhjk
希 望 對 各 位 有 用
標簽: ARM9 開發(fā)板原理圖 封裝庫
上傳時間: 2013-07-11
上傳用戶:李夢晗
·通過視頻輸入進行硬件mp4壓縮 最后通過流媒體服務輸出 其中用了mega8 作步進電機控制 線路板是用Cadence公司的allegro畫的
上傳時間: 2013-04-24
上傳用戶:yy307115118
基于MDK RTX 的COrtex—M3 多任務應用設計 武漢理工大學 方安平 武永誼 摘要:本文描述了如何在Cortex—M3 上使用MDK RL—RTX 的方法,并給出了一個簡單的多任務應用設計。 關鍵詞:MDK RTX,Cortex,嵌入式,ARM, STM32F103VB 1 MDK RL—RTX 和COrtex—M3 概述 MDK 開發(fā)套件源自德國Keil 公司,是ARM 公司目前最新推出的針對各種嵌入式處理器 的軟件開發(fā)工具。MDKRL—IUX 是一個實時操作系統(tǒng)(RTOS)內(nèi)核,完全集成在MDK 編譯器中。廣泛應用于ARM7、ARM9 和Cortex-M3 設備中。它可以靈活解決多任務調(diào)度、維護和時序安排等問題。基于RL—I 訂X 的程序由標準的C 語言編寫,由Real—View 編譯器進行編譯。操作系統(tǒng)依附于C 語言使聲明函數(shù)更容易,不需要復雜的堆棧和變量結構配置,大大簡化了復雜的軟件設計,縮短了項目開發(fā)周期。
上傳時間: 2014-12-23
上傳用戶:Yue Zhong
摘要:闡述VxWorks實時操作系統(tǒng)中板級支持包BSP的概念和作用;研究VxWorks映像的生成和分類,以及系統(tǒng)的啟動流程;著重介紹VxWorks操作系統(tǒng)在ARM9芯片AT9lRM9200上的BSP設計。關鍵詞 VxWorks BSP 映像 ARM AT91RM9200
上傳時間: 2014-06-07
上傳用戶:zsjzc
Cortex-M3 技術參考手冊 Cortex-M3是一個32位的核,在傳統(tǒng)的單片機領域中,有一些不同于通用32位CPU應用的要求。譚軍舉例說,在工控領域,用戶要求具有更快的中斷速度,Cortex-M3采用了Tail-Chaining中斷技術,完全基于硬件進行中斷處理,最多可減少12個時鐘周期數(shù),在實際應用中可減少70%中斷。 單片機的另外一個特點是調(diào)試工具非常便宜,不象ARM的仿真器動輒幾千上萬。針對這個特點,Cortex-M3采用了新型的單線調(diào)試(Single Wire)技術,專門拿出一個引腳來做調(diào)試,從而節(jié)約了大筆的調(diào)試工具費用。同時,Cortex-M3中還集成了大部分存儲器控制器,這樣工程師可以直接在MCU外連接Flash,降低了設計難度和應用障礙。 ARM Cortex-M3處理器結合了多種突破性技術,令芯片供應商提供超低費用的芯片,僅33000門的內(nèi)核性能可達1.2DMIPS/MHz。該處理器還集成了許多緊耦合系統(tǒng)外設,令系統(tǒng)能滿足下一代產(chǎn)品的控制需求。ARM公司希望Cortex-M3核的推出,能幫助單片機廠商實. Cortex的優(yōu)勢應該在于低功耗、低成本、高性能3者(或2者)的結合。 Cortex如果能做到 合理的低功耗(肯定要比Arm7 & ARM9要低,但不大可能比430、PIC、AVR低) + 合理的高性能(10~50MIPS是比較可能出現(xiàn)的范圍) + 適當?shù)牡统杀?1~5$應該不會奇怪)。 簡單的低成本不大可能比典型的8位MCU低。對于已經(jīng)有8位MCU的廠商來說,比如Philips、Atmel、Freescale、Microchip還有ST和Silocon Lab,不大可能用Cortex來打自己的8位MCU。對于沒有8位MCU的廠商來說,當然是另外一回事,但他們在國內(nèi)進行推廣的實力在短期內(nèi)還不夠。 對于已經(jīng)有32位ARM的廠商來說,比如Philips、Atmel、ST,又不大可能用Cortex來打自己的Arm7/9,對他們來說,比較合理的定位把Cortex與Arm7/9錯開,即<40MIPS的性能+低于Arm7的價格,當然功耗也會更低些;當然這樣做的結果很可能是,斷了16位MCU的后路。 對于仍然在推廣16位MCU的廠商來說,比如Freescal、Microchip,處境比較尷尬,因為Cortex基本上可以完全替代16位MCU。 所以,未來的1~2年,來自新廠商的Cortex比較值得期待-包括國內(nèi)的供應商;對于已有32位ARM的廠商,情況比較有趣;對于16位MCU的廠商,反應比較有意思。 關于編程模式 Cortex-M3處理器采用ARMv7-M架構,它包括所有的16位Thumb指令集和基本的32位Thumb-2指令集架構,Cortex-M3處理器不能執(zhí)行ARM指令集。 Thumb-2在Thumb指令集架構(ISA)上進行了大量的改進,它與Thumb相比,具有更高的代碼密度并提供16/32位指令的更高性能。 關于工作模式 Cortex-M3處理器支持2種工作模式:線程模式和處理模式。在復位時處理器進入“線程模式”,異常返回時也會進入該模式,特權和用戶(非特權)模式代碼能夠在“線程模式”下運行。 出現(xiàn)異常模式時處理器進入“處理模式”,在處理模式下,所有代碼都是特權訪問的。 關于工作狀態(tài) Coretx-M3處理器有2種工作狀態(tài)。 Thumb狀態(tài):這是16位和32位“半字對齊”的Thumb和Thumb-2指令的執(zhí)行狀態(tài)。 調(diào)試狀態(tài):處理器停止并進行調(diào)試,進入該狀態(tài)。
上傳時間: 2013-12-04
上傳用戶:壞壞的華仔
AK100高性能ARM專用仿真器,支持ARM7 / ARM9 / Cortex-M0 / Cortex-M1 / Cortex-M3 / XSCALE 等內(nèi)核的全系列仿真,包括Thumb模式。后續(xù)還會支持ARM10 / ARM11 / Cortex-R4 / Cortex-A8等內(nèi)核的全系列仿真。
上傳時間: 2013-11-18
上傳用戶:13925096126
AK100高性能ARM專用仿真器,支持ARM7 / ARM9 / Cortex-M0 / Cortex-M1 / Cortex-M3 / XSCALE 等內(nèi)核的全系列仿真,包括Thumb模式。后續(xù)還會支持ARM10 / ARM11 / Cortex-R4 / Cortex-A8等內(nèi)核的全系列仿真。
上傳時間: 2014-12-27
上傳用戶:butterfly2013